<h4>The Many Sins Of INEC Chairman</h4>
<h4></h4>
<p><strong><a href="https://openlife.ng/">OpenLife Nigeria</a> </strong>reports that President Bola Ahmed Tinubu has reportedly directed the Chairman of the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C), Prof. Mahmood Yakubu, to proceed on terminal leave ahead of the expiration of his tenure.</p>
<p>Insider sources say the move comes in response to what they described as Mahmood’s many sins which include a recent “last-minute betrayal” of the All Progressives Congress government that appointed him.</p>
<p>According to fresh information, Imo State Governor, Hope Uzodimma, reportedly met with President Tinubu shortly after the president returned from a 12-day working vacation, alleging that Mahmood’s efforts to register new political parties at the end of his tenure had disrupted Tinubu’s preparations for a second term.</p>
<p>The governor also claimed that Mahmood was covertly backing a candidate in the <a href="https://saharareporters.com/">Imo State governorship election.</a></p>
<p>Following this briefing, Tinubu reportedly requested that Mahmood suspend all official duties and proceed on terminal leave.</p>
<p>The decision has thrown the commission’s schedule into disarray, leading to the abrupt cancellation of Mahmood’s final quarterly consultative meeting with political parties, as well as a planned session with civil society organisations.</p>
<p>Tinubu is now expected to submit the name of a new INEC Chairman to the National Assembly in the coming days.</p>
<p>Mahmood was appointed to office by then-President Muhammadu Buhari on October 21, 2015, succeeding acting chairperson, Amina Zakari.</p>
